Abstract

A method of closing a wound includes providing a first bridging portion comprising a first insert having at least one first eyelet, and a first upper layer of material at least partially disposed over the first insert, and a first lower layer of material disposed below the first insert, the first lower layer of material having an adhesive disposed on a first lower surface, wherein the first insert, the first upper layer and the first lower layer form three zones of different elasticity and stiffness than others of the zones.

Claims (11)

1. A method of closing a wound, comprising:

providing a first bridging portion comprising a first insert having at least one first eyelet, and a first upper layer of material at least partially disposed over the first insert, and a first lower layer of material disposed below the first insert, the first lower layer of material having an adhesive disposed on a first lower surface, wherein the first insert, the first upper layer and the first lower layer form three zones of differing elasticity including a first zone, a second zone and a third zone, the first lower layer extending across each of the first zone, the second zone and the third zone, the first upper layer being disposed in only the first zone and the second zone, and the first insert being disposed in only the first zone.

2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ising the step of:

providing a second bridging portion comprising a second insert having at least one second eyelet, and a second upper layer of material at least partially disposed over the second insert, and a second lower layer of material disposed below the second insert, the second lower layer of material having an adhesive disposed on a second lower surface.

3. The method of claim 2 , further comprising the step of placing the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ion on opposing ends of a wound.

4. The method of claim 3 , wherein placing the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ion on opposing ends of a wound comprises aligning the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ion parallel with one another.

5. The method of claim 3 , wherein placing the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ion on opposing ends of a wound comprises aligning the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ion in line with one another.

6. The method of claim 3 , wherein placing the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ion on opposing ends of a wound comprises placing the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ion with the first insert being closest to the second insert.

7. The method of claim 3 , further comprising the step of passing a suture through the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ion.

8. The method of claim 7 , wherein the step of passing a suture through the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ion comprises passing the suture through the at least one first eyelet of the first bridging portion and the at least one second eyelet of the second bridging portion.

9. The method of claim 7 , further comprising the step of binding the first bridging portion and the second bridging portion together with the suture.
